Moessbauer study of iron fine particles surface modified with Ni

  • 1. Tsukuba Research Lab., Hitachi Maxell, Ltd., Tsukuba, Ibaraki (Japan)

Description

Iron fine particles surface modified with Ni were synthesized and the structure of the oxide on the particle was investigated by means of Moessbauer measurements. The iron fine particles showed superior resistance against oxidation compared with iron fine particles without Ni. The oxide showed superparamagnetic absorption at 300 K and the Blocking temperature (TB) was about 240 K. Improvement of the resistance against oxidation was explained by the fact that the Ni had an effect to inhibit the growth of grains in the oxide and to keep the grain size small. (orig.)
